The Need for Cities in Modern Economies
Even in the age of the Internet, the physical presence of urban centers remains indispensable. They serve as hubs for capital, knowledge, communication, and cooperation. Very few businesses can thrive without the support of urban infrastructure, which enables efficient logistics, labor-intensive operations, and a diverse ecosystem of services and amenities. Urban areas provide a dense concentration of resources that are not simply replicated in rural settings.
The idea of eliminating large urban areas to reduce pollution is often criticized because of the increased transportation required. In essence, removing cities means replacing the efficiency of mass shipments with individual or small-scale transportation, which exacerbates carbon emissions. The scale benefits of cities, such as the ability to ship goods efficiently, significantly reduce travel costs and environmental impact.
The Benefits of Concentrating People in Dense Urban Areas
On the contrary, by concentrating people in small, dense areas, we can dramatically reduce their impact on the environment. Here are some key benefits:
Reducing Pavement and Building Footprint: Urban areas require less road surface since they are compact and utilize vertical space efficiently through apartment blocks and skyscrapers. This results in less concrete cover and less land being converted for roads and infrastructure.
Eficient Public Transport: The dense population supports efficient public transportation systems. More frequent buses, trains, and subways mean fewer private vehicles are needed, significantly reducing emissions and traffic congestion.
Shorter Delivery Distances: Deliveries, whether of essential goods or consumer products, can travel shorter distances at the final stages of their journey, reducing carbon footprints.
Efficient Infrastructure: Cities require less infrastructure, such as power lines and water pipes, due to their density. This reduces the environmental impact of building and maintaining these systems.
Moreover, urban areas free up land for farming, recreation, and nature reserves. This creates a more balanced ecosystem that promotes biodiversity and supports sustainable agriculture. Enhancing the functionality of cities further amplifies these positive effects.
The Role of Eco-Cities in Sustainable Development
Eco-cities represent a promising approach to mitigating the environmental impact of urbanization. These cities are designed to be more sustainable, incorporating green technologies, renewable energy, and smart urban planning. Key features of eco-cities include:
Green Infrastructure: Eco-cities utilize green spaces, such as parks and gardens, to improve air quality and ecological functions. This helps in reducing the urban heat island effect and improving overall environmental conditions.
Renewable Energy: They often integrate renewable energy sources like solar and wind power to reduce reliance on fossil fuels. This not only lowers emissions but also promotes sustainability and energy independence.
Smart Urban Planning: Eco-cities are designed to minimize waste, reduce pollution, and encourage sustainable practices. This includes compact urban design, efficient transportation systems, and sustainable building practices.
Water Management: They emphasize sustainable water management and green infrastructure to reduce stormwater runoff and improve water quality.
By focusing on these aspects, eco-cities offer a viable solution to the challenges posed by traditional urban areas. While they cannot eliminate all environmental impacts, they provide a framework for sustainable development that can be adapted and scaled to meet local needs.
